Subject Variability in Two Lots of E5501 Administered to Fed and Fasted Healthy Subjects

A Randomized, Open-Label, 4-Group, 2-Period Replicate Design Study to Evaluate Within- and Between-Subject Variability in Exposure of Two Lots of E5501 20 mg Tablets, Administered as Single Doses of 40 mg, in the Fasted and Fed Conditions to Healthy Subjects

Brief summary

This will be a randomized, open-label, four-group, two-period, replicate design study to evaluate the effect of food on within and between subject variability in second generation formulation 20-mg tablet strengths, Lots P01008ZZA and P01009ZZA, administered as single doses of 40mg to 84 healthy male and female subjects. The study is powered to detect both a reduction in either the within or between subject variability (coefficient of variation \[CV\]%) of approximately 35%.

Inclusion criteria

* Normal healthy male or female subjects age greater than or equal to 18 years and less than or equal to 55 years * Body mass index greater than or equal to 18 and less than or equal to 32kg/m2 at Screening * Platelet count greater than or equal to 120x109/L and less than or equal to 250x109/L * Women of childbearing potential must agree to use a highly effective method of contraception, other than estrogen-based hormonal contraceptives, during the Randomization Phase of the study

Exclusion criteria

* Evidence of clinically significant cardiovascular, hepatic, gastrointestinal, renal, respiratory, endocrine, hematologic, neurologic, or psychiatric disease or abnormalities or a known history of any gastrointestinal surgery that could impact PK of the study drug * Agents associated with thrombotic events (including oral contraceptives) must be discontinued within 30 days of first study drug administration * Evidence of organ dysfunction or any clinically significant deviation from normal in their medical history, e.g., history of splenectomy * History of venous or arterial thrombotic disease or other hypercoaguable state * Hemoglobin less than lower limit of normal (LLN) levels (females 7.1 mmol/L, males 8.1 mmol/L
